WebOct 15, 2024 · Avoid using a USB charging station. Use an AC power outlet instead. Bring AC, car chargers, and your own USB cables with you when travelling. Carry a portable charger or external battery. Consider carrying a charging-only cable, which prevents data from sending or receiving while charging, from a trusted supplier. WebAug 28, 2024 · A correctly behaving USB charging port wouldn’t even try to access your phone’s data. But there’s nothing stopping it from trying after you plug in a USB cable. A charging port could try to access private data on your phone or exploit a security vulnerability and run dangerous code on your device.
